According to the National Funeral Directors Association, the average funeral costs around $6,600. Cemetery services will cost another $3,000, on average, bringing the total cost to around $10,000 for the average funeral and burial. Of course, funeral directors will try and get your loved ones to spend more than that by stressing the importance of the entire affair. Your loved ones, in turn, will be emotionally vulnerable and easily swayed because they are not thinking clearly in the immediate aftermath of your death.
